Dr. Elin Hernlund is a veterinary scientist and clinician internationally recognised for her pioneering work in applying artificial intelligence and computer vision to animal health. She is senior lecturer in clinical and functional anatomy at the Swedish University of Agricultural Sciences (SLU), where she leads the Animal Locomotion Laboratory. Her research focuses on developing and validating digital tools for objective motion analysis, lameness detection, and welfare monitoring in horses and other species.
